The New York City Men Teach (NYCMT) is an initiative through the NYC Department of Education that was created to inspire more men of color to become teachers throughout NYC, through recruitment and engagement efforts. Charting a personal journey of finding and losing love over the span of three decades with six different men who came into her life at various times, Love from the Vortex & Other Poems (Kaleidoscope Vibrations, LLC) also offers a universal take on what can happen when one seeks love and connection with others, and the lessons that follow when that connection and love is lost.
